Pokemon Center Japan Kuttari Plushies Are Back

Great news!!!! After a 2 year absense, Kuttari plushies are officially back. The Japan Pokemon Centers has just released information that the Kuttari plushies will be back on September 29, 2018.

This time there will be 7 brand new characters, Alolan Vulpix, Rowlet, Litten, Popplio, Lycanroc Dusk Form, Wimpod and Buzzwole. Each plushie will have a sleeping version and an awake version.


For those of you who are not familiar with Kuttari plushies, they are bean bag type plushies that are in a lying down position. They are absolutely adorable.

Pokemon Center All 9 Eeveelution Standing Plushies Released In Japan

The Pokemon Center made a surprise release of all 9 Eeveelution standing plushies. These were not announced on the official Pokemon Center website, so it was a wonderful surprise.

Some of you may recognize these plushies from back in 2012 when the Pokemon Center released all 9 standing plushies (Eevee, Espeon, Flareon, Jolteon, Leafeon, Sylveon, Umbreon & Vaporeon). These are very similar, but with some small differences unique to each plushie.

For example, lets take a look at the Flareon plushie.


2018 Version

2012 Version

For the most part, they look relatively the same. Apart from the obvious tag being different, the orange body color seems darker in the new version and the yellow fur is also quite different. The eyes and ears are also slightly different as well. The 2018 version seems to also be just slightly smaller than the 2012 version.

Pokemon Center Japan 30 New Pokemon Fit Plush Toys

The Pokemon Centers in Japan have released a new series of plush toys called “Pokemon Fit”. These are small plush toys with a small amount of beans inside. They are similar to San-Ei plushies. The will be making ALL 151 original Kanto Pokemon characters. The first batch of 30 was released on July 13th, 2018 in Japan.

These plushies seem to be very detailed and are excellent quality. And the best part is that they are a reasonable price. The first 30 characters include Alakazam, Arcanine, Articuno, Diglett, Ditto, Dragonite, Drowzee, Eevee, Ekans, Exeggutor, Farfetch’d, Flareon, Geodude, Golduck, Jigglypuff, Jolteon, Kangaskhan, Machamp, Meowth, Mew, Moltres, Omanyte, Pikachu, Rattata, Sandshrew, Shellder, Staryu, Vaporeon, Voltorb and Vaporeon.

The first day several of the plushies sold out at the Pokemon Centers. Shellder was the most popular and was gone in just minutes, followed by Omanyte, Ekans, Rattata, Exeggutor and Staryu all selling out the first day. On day two, about 75% of them were sold out at the Pokemon Centers, but 24 of 30 still remain in the Japan Pokemon Center online shop.

12 New Pokemon San-Ei Plushies & 6 Mini Plushies Released In Japan

Today the Pokemon Centers in Japan released 12 new Pokemon San-Ei plushies and 6 mini plushies.

This is the first time that they have released mini plushies other than Pikachu and Bulbasaur back in 2017.
The larger plushies were Charizard, Blastoise, Venusaur, Pachirisu, Growlithe, Azumarill, Petilil, Teddiursa and Magikarp. The mini size plushies were Pikachu, Psyduck, Jigglypuff, Oddish, Poliwag and Snorlax.

For those of you who are not familiar with San Ei plushies, they are high quality plushies made with a small amount of beans inside for balance. The quality is extremely good (even better than Pokemon Center usually), but they are slightly more expensive than other plushies of similar size. The plushies varied in price with Charizard, Blastoise and Venusaur costing nearly double the normal price due to the explicit quality.

New Pokemon Takara Tomy Chokkori San Plush Toys Coming June 21st

Takara Tomy will be releasing 6 more Chokkori San mini plushies on June, 21, 2018, in Japan. For those of you who are not familiar with Chokkori San plushies, they are small size plushies that can sit on a table, in a cup, on your desk, etc. The word “Chokkori” means “a little” or “slightly” in English, so the name means they are in a slightly sitting position. They are very cute. Last time Takara Tomy released Brock, Misty, Jessie, James, Meowth, Vulpix, Pikachu, Psyduck and Ash Ketchum.
